This is a bronze sutra cylinder with an umbrella-shaped lid. The double-tiered lid locks onto the cylinder’s top. The tapered knob at the lid’s center has three carved ridges, as if to resemble a multi-tiered Buddhist stupa. The most outstanding feature of this cylinder is its tall and slim body. Similar cylinders have been discovered in Oita Prefecture (in Kyushu); therefore, this exhibit is likely to have been cast in northern Kyushu.
